Publisher Description: Introducing a major new feature for print books: sound Now you can see the chord, then reach for your phone and hear the chord. Using any free QR code reader app (Android, iPhone, Blackberry, Windows) a web site opens automatically and you can listen to the chord as a strum, an arpeggio (each note played separately) and hear it as a piano chord and arpeggio. Of course, Flame Tree's straightforward, easy-to-use diagrams make this a fantastic new book for beginners and intermediate players, for home, studio and rehearsal. |
Contributor Bio(s): Jackson, Jake: - Jake Jackson is writer, editor or contributor to over 20 music books, including "The Beginner's Guide to Reading Music," "How to Play Classic Riffs" and "Play Flamenco." As guitarist and songwriter he has been in a number of bands, including Slice, The Harmonics and Starbank and has studied a form of Flamenco guitar. Although Jake has a range of fine guitars his favourite music software is Sibelius and, having worked with Cubase for many years, is now moving over to Logic Pro. |
